This is a reversion or a duplicate of a bug which was closed as rejected in
2006:
https://bugzilla.nasm.us/show_bug.cgi?id=1520887

Whatever the situation then, the reason it was rejected is not currently valid:
section 3.4.1 does not at present state the problem with the h suffix. It
mentions a similar problem with the $ prefix, so there's no reason it
shouldn't. It gives a a valid example for h suffix usage (0c8h), but that isn't
any more than a small, easily overlooked hint at the problem.

I've attached a diff which adds this information to the first paragraph of
section 3.4.1, merging it with the $ prefix caveat. I hope I've done a good job
of it.
